BMW M4 GTS: Heart of a racing legacy
Published on 05/12/2016
» BMW's BMW M was initially created for the brand's racing program, enjoying much success in the 1960s and 70s. Later, the BMW M models became part of the BMW commercial vehicle portfolio, including specially modified higher trim offerings. These M-badged cars traditionally include modified engine, transmission, suspension, interior trim, aerodynamics and exterior modifications which set them apart from their marque counterparts.

'Look at that devil'
Life, Poravit Sreshthaputra, Published on 11/06/2012
» The Diavel (pronounced dee-ah-vel) made its first public appearance at the EICMA International Motorcycle Show in Milan, Italy, in 2010. Back in Bologna, northeast Italy where its maker Ducati is based, it has a reputation: "Igurant comm' al Diavel", meaning "evil like the devil", and it looks about as much, at least the Diavel ABS does, because it is all black.
